What It Is

Agvance is an end-to-end ERP developed by SSI for agricultural retailers. According to the official website, it is used by 3,800+ agricultural retail locations and 23,000+ users. It is not a general-purpose ERP; instead, it is built around U.S. agricultural retail workflows, connecting agronomy, grain, energy, accounting, customer portals, and data analytics within one business system.

Core Capabilities

The product suite is fairly comprehensive. Agronomy supports scheduling, blending, mapping, soil sampling, seed management, and field data. Grain covers grain elevators, RFID scale tickets, contracts, bids, and market dashboards. Energy manages fuel/propane delivery, driver mobile tools, routing, invoicing, payments, and tax reporting. Accounting provides agricultural accounting, inventory, prepayments, orders, payables, and predictive analytics. Grower360 is a self-service portal for growers, allowing them to view accounts, invoices, fields, contracts, grain transactions, and make credit card or ACH payments. Agvance Analytics provides cross-product data aggregation and interactive reporting.

Pricing and Delivery

The official website does not publish plans, unit pricing, or trial policies; solutions are mainly obtained by contacting sales and booking a demo. The site repeatedly emphasizes implementation, data migration, training, and long-term customer service, suggesting a more enterprise-oriented custom deployment model. In terms of deployment, Agvance SKY is described as a cloud platform, with multiple modules available as web and mobile apps, plus online data backups. No self-hosted option was found.

Pros and Cons

Its strengths are its deep industry focus and coverage of key agricultural retail processes, from front-office grower relationships to back-office finance and inventory. It also supports vertical scenarios such as grain, energy, blending, RFID, Barchart, Supplier e-Link, and EDI. The drawbacks are that publicly available information lacks details on pricing, permission structures, APIs/developer documentation, security certifications, and data compliance, so buyers will need substantial due diligence before procurement.

Who It’s For and Access from China

Agvance is best suited for agricultural retailers, cooperatives, grain storage and handling businesses, and energy distribution companies in the U.S. or North America—especially organizations with multiple locations, complex operations, and a need for a unified ERP. There is no clear information on access from China or support for local Chinese payment methods, and network availability is unknown. Its tax handling, ACH payments, Barchart integration, and agricultural workflows are clearly oriented toward the U.S. market.
